6

Commissioning

NOTICE
NEVER operate the unit without thermistors and/or
pressure sensors/switches. Burning of the compressor
might result.
6.1

Checklist before commissioning

Do NOT operate the system before the following checks are OK:
You read the complete installation instructions, as
described in the installer reference guide.
The indoor unit is properly mounted.
The outdoor unit is properly mounted.
The following field wiring has been carried out according
to this document and the applicable legislation:
▪ Between the local supply panel and the outdoor unit
▪ Between indoor unit and outdoor unit
▪ Between the local supply panel and the indoor unit
▪ Between the indoor unit and the valves (if applicable)
▪ Between the indoor unit and the room thermostat (if
applicable)
The system is properly earthed and the earth terminals
are tightened.
The fuses or locally installed protection devices are
installed according to this document, and have NOT been
bypassed.
The power supply voltage matches the voltage on the
identification label of the unit.
There are NO loose connections or damaged electrical
components in the switch box.
There are NO damaged components or squeezed
pipes on the inside of the indoor and outdoor units.
Backup heater circuit breaker F1B (field supply) is
turned ON.
There are NO refrigerant leaks.
The refrigerant pipes (gas and liquid) are thermally
insulated.
The correct pipe size is installed and the pipes are
properly insulated.
There is NO water leak inside the indoor unit.
The shut-off valves are properly installed and fully open.
The stop valves (gas and liquid) on the outdoor unit are
fully open.
The air purge valve is open (at least 2 turns).
The pressure relief valve purges water when opened.
The domestic hot water tank is filled completely.

INFORMATION
The software is equipped with an "installer-on-site" mode
([9.G]: Disable protections), that disables automatic
operation by the unit. At first installation, setting Disable
protections is by default set to Yes, meaning automatic
operation is disabled. All protective functions are then
disabled. If the user interface home pages are off, the unit
will NOT operate automatically. To enable automatic
operation and the protective functions, set Disable
protections to No.
36 hours after the first power-on, the unit will automatically
set Disable protections to No, ending "installer-on-site"
mode and enabling the protective functions. If –  after first
installation  – the installer returns to the site, the installer
has to set Disable protections to Yes manually.

6.2.1

To check the minimum flow rate

Mandatory procedure for the additional zone
1 Confirm according to the hydraulic configuration
which space heating loops can be closed due to
mechanical, electronic, or other valves.
2 Close all space heating loops that can be closed
(see previous step).
3 Start the pump test run operation (see
perform an actuator test run" on
4 During pump test run operation, go to Sensors.
5 Select the flow rate information. During test run
operation, the unit can operate below the minimum
required flow rate.
6 Modify the bypass valve setting to reach the
minimum required flow rate + 2 l/min.
Recommended procedure for the main zone
INFORMATION
The pump of the additional zone ensures that the minimum
flow rate for correct operation of the unit is guaranteed.
1 Confirm according to the hydraulic configuration
which space heating loops can be closed due to
mechanical, electronic, or other valves.
2 Close all space heating loops that can be closed
(see previous step).
3 Create a thermo request on the main zone only.
4 Wait 1 minute until the unit is stabilized.
5 If the additional pump is still assisting (the green
LED on the right hand sided pump is ON) increase
the flow until the additional pump is not assisting
anymore (LED is OFF).
